Application of orthophotomaps in land cadastre

This article is devoted to obtaining and using orthophotomaps in the land cadastre. Efficient use and monitoring of land and water resources in Uzbekistan open up a wide range of opportunities with the use of orthophotomaps obtained from aerospace images. At the same time, the effective organization of state control over land use, the introduction of modern technologies in the field, and the accounting of land resources remain insufficiently organized. In particular, in cadastral plans, the boundary description for registered land plots is inconsistent with their real site location. Therefore, at present, special attention is paid to the geodetic and cartographic support of the cadastral system on the basis of modern geographical information systems, registration of objects, design, and creation of digital maps. The study discussed the issues is the development of orthophotomaps in the land cadastre and the improvement of methods for their regular renewal using modern technologies. As a result of this study, the orthophoto maps were obtained for the Karakul district of the Bukhara region, and a cadastral map was created by vectorization.
